US 12,295,918 B2
Vessel for breast milk collection, preservation, transportation, and delivery

1. A vessel for breast milk preservation, the vessel comprising:
an outer container having an outer container coupler, an insulating structure comprising a double walled body having a first wall spaced apart from a second wall by a vacuum-sealed gap, and an outer chamber with an inner surface, wherein the outer container coupler comprises outer container threads positioned on the inner surface of the outer container, the insulating structure extends at least partially along the outer container threads, and the insulating structure and the outer container threads are part of a unitary structure of the outer container;
an inner container receivable at least partially within the outer chamber, the inner container having an inner container coupler comprising inner container threads; and
a connector having first connector threads, second connector threads positioned radially inward of the first connector threads, and third connector threads, wherein
the first connector threads and the third connector threads are complementary to and configured to engage the outer container threads,
the third connector threads are reversed in orientation relative to the first connect threads, and
the second connector threads are complementary to and configured to engage the inner container threads,
wherein, when the outer container threads are engaged with the first connector threads and the inner container threads are engaged with the second connector threads, the outer chamber is entirely enclosed within a liquid-proof barrier.
